Webpack — це статичний модульний збирач для додатків на JavaScript. Ці додатки постійно ускладнюються, тому рішенням є використання збирача (або бандлера). Подібні інструменти дозволяють розробникам упаковувати, компілювати і в цілому організовувати всі ресурси, необхідні для проекту. Можна використовувати не тільки сторонні бібліотеки, а й власні файли.
Вебінар буде корисний Front-End-розробникам.
Програма вебінару
- Що таке Webpack і для чого він потрібен?
 - Розвиток і порівняння;
 - Базові поняття
 
- Entry
 - Output
 - Loaders
 - Plugins;
 
- Трохи про babel і babel-loader;
 - Стилі;
 - Статичні файли;
 - Моди в Webpack;
 - Development
1. Watch
2. Webpack-dev-server
3. Hot module replacement (HMR); - Production (build);
 - Optimization
1. Мініфікація і tree-shaking
2. Розбиття на chunks; - Приклади
1. Simple config
2. Config for static sites
3. Create-react-app
4. SSR config.